DCSPORTSFAN.com, a site that follows WCAC sports (Washington Catholic Conference, Dematha, etc.) has a discussion going about a rumor that Coach Amaker has gotten a committment from Frank Ben-Eze, from Archbishop Dennis J. O'Connell. If true this would be tremendous news for Harvard. Ben-Eze, a Nigerian, is not a polished basketball player (yet) but is physically a monster who could be a dominant force inside for the Crimson. A great rebounder, and shot-blocker, his offensive game is coming along slowly but surely. Up til now he has gotten attention from Big East, ACC schools. Anyone up North heard anything on this?

This rumor doesn't seem to make much sense. Ben-Eze yesterday announced he is officially visiting Marquette on Tuesday. Marquette is hosting an early practice (which they can do per the NCAA exemption for teams going to international tournaments). It is an open practice, meaning fans are invited. Frank Ben-Eze will also be in attendance.

Harvard is obviously a great school, but for Engineering and hoops, Big Frank can't go wrong with Marquette.

According to the same previously cited blog, Frank has trimmed his list of possible schools to three, Virginia Tech, Marquette, and Harvard. He will reportedly make his official visit to Harvard this weekend.
